The Power of Private Worship: Unlocking Spiritual Growth
15
SHARES
23
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

This post contains paid and/or affiliate links. I make a small commission at no extra cost to you. Please see our Privacy Policy. 

Private worship has a special power in our spiritual journey. It offers a personal experience that public worship can’t match. In our own space, we can truly express ourselves without fear of judgment.

Cultivating Intimacy with the Divine

Private worship lets us connect deeply with the divine. Away from distractions, we can focus fully on the sacred. This allows us to share our true selves, leading to spiritual growth.

Tailoring Your Spiritual Practice

Private worship lets us make our spiritual practices our own. We can choose what texts to read, how long to pray, and what rituals to follow. This personal touch makes our faith feel more meaningful and strengthens our commitment.

Uninterrupted Contemplation

In private worship, we can focus without distractions. This lets us dive deep into prayer and meditation. We gain insights and understandings that might not come in public settings.

Emotional Authenticity

Private worship is a place to be truly ourselves. We can share our deepest thoughts and feelings without fear. This honesty helps us accept ourselves and heal our inner selves.

Cultivating STILLNESS and Silence

In private worship, we find quiet and peace. Away from the world’s noise, we can hear the divine’s voice. This silence helps us quiet our minds and listen to our spirits.

Fostering Meaningful Reflection

Private worship is a time for reflection. We can think deeply about our spiritual journey. This helps us learn, grow, and find our way in our faith.

The spiritual benefits of private worship are vast. It helps us grow closer to the divine and understand ourselves better. Private worship is a place of authenticity, peace, and deep connection with the sacred.

Matthew 6:6 –
“But when you pray, go into your room, close the door and pray to your Father, who is unseen. Then your Father, who sees what is done in secret, will reward you.”
→ This verse highlights the personal nature of private worship, where we can connect with God without distractions.

The Power of Communal Worship in Spiritual Growth

Communal worship is powerful for spiritual growth. It’s different from private worship because it involves sharing the experience with others. This shared devotion can deepen our connection to the divine and to each other.

The Synergy of Shared Devotion

Communal worship creates a special energy. When we come together, our shared purpose amplifies our spiritual experience. This unity helps us feel closer to the divine and to each other, nourishing our souls.

Accountability and Support

Communal worship also supports our spiritual growth. It provides a supportive environment where we can grow together. The shared journey of faith motivates us to explore deeper and support one another.

Diverse Perspectives and Insights

Communal worship lets us see different views and understandings. Everyone brings their own experiences and beliefs. This diversity can challenge our old ideas and spark new thoughts.

Ritual and Tradition

Communal worship often includes rituals passed down through generations. These shared practices connect us to our faith’s history. They help us feel a deeper connection to the divine and a sense of belonging.

Emotional and Spiritual Nourishment

Worship together can nourish our spirits in ways solo practice can’t. The joy and awe we share can uplift us. It also helps us support each other through life’s challenges.

Transcending Individual Limitations

When we worship together, we can experience something greater. The energy of the group helps us connect with a higher power. It lets us see beyond our own limits.

Communal worship is a powerful way to grow spiritually. It combines shared devotion, community support, and diverse views. This can deepen our connection to the divine and to each other.

Through communal worship, our spiritual journey can become richer and more meaningful. It leads to a more fulfilling experience of the sacred.

Psalm 46:10 –
“Be still, and know that I am God; I will be exalted among the nations, I will be exalted in the earth.”
→ Private worship allows us to cultivate stillness and listen to God’s voice in silence.

Balancing Private and Public Worship for Optimal Spirituality

Spiritual growth is a personal journey. It can be nurtured through both private and public worship. Finding the right balance can be transformative, bringing us a deeper sense of purpose and peace.

The Allure of Private Devotion

Private worship is special for many. It’s a quiet place to connect with the divine without distractions. In our own space, we can pray, meditate, or contemplate freely. This intimacy with the divine is profound.

The Power of Communal Worship

Public worship has its own appeal. It brings a sense of energy and connection with others. Together, we find strength, solace, and a deeper understanding of our faith.

The collective voice and shared moments of reverence can spark transformation. They inspire us to deepen our faith and explore new spiritual horizons.

Striking the Right Balance

While private and public worship have their benefits, the key to growth is finding a balance. We can develop our spirituality by practicing both private devotion and communal celebration.

Private worship helps us connect personally and explore our spiritual needs. It’s a place for uninterrupted introspection. It’s our sanctuary.

Public worship, on the other hand, is dynamic. It energizes our faith, challenges our views, and fosters a sense of purpose. It deepens our understanding of our faith and strengthens our sense of community.

By embracing both private and public worship, we can create a holistic spiritual journey. Private devotion nurtures our inner flame, while public worship fuels it. This balance leads to a more fulfilling and transformative spiritual experience.

Navigating the Landscape of Private and Public Worship

As we grow spiritually, we must stay open to our needs and likes. Some might prefer private worship, while others enjoy public gatherings. The goal is to find what truly resonates with us.

Finding spiritual fulfillment is a personal quest. Balancing private and public worship is not the same for everyone. By exploring both, we can grow spiritually and connect with others.

James 4:8 –
“Draw near to God, and He will draw near to you. Cleanse your hands, you sinners, and purify your hearts, you double-minded.”
→ When we seek God in private worship, we experience a deeper closeness with Him.

The Role of Tradition and Ritual in Public and Private Worship

Tradition and ritual are key in worship. They show our need for connection and growth. Across cultures, they shape how we experience the divine.

The Significance of Tradition in Worship

Tradition links past and present, uniting us through shared experiences. It carries deep symbolic meanings, like faith and hope. Traditions honor our heritage and create a sense of belonging.

The Role of Ritual in Spiritual Growth

Rituals help us grow spiritually. They offer a way to connect deeply with the divine. In both public and private settings, rituals guide self-reflection and spiritual growth.

Private Worship and the Power of Solitude

Private worship in solitude is unique. It allows for a personal connection with the divine. This solitude fosters self-exploration and a deeper spiritual bond.

Public Worship and the Collective Experience

Public worship brings us together, fostering community and growth. It offers a sense of belonging and support. The collective experience can deepen our spiritual connection.

The Interplay of Public and Private Worship

Public and private worship complement each other. Private rituals deepen our connection, while public worship connects us to others. This balance enriches our spiritual journey.

The Evolving Nature of Worship

The role of tradition and ritual in worship evolves. As society changes, so do our spiritual practices. This adaptability keeps worship relevant and meaningful for all.

Tradition and ritual are at the heart of worship. They help us grow, build community, and connect with the divine. Whether in solitude or together, they are powerful tools for our spiritual journey.

The Undiscovered Advantages of Private and Public Worship

The spiritual journey is personal and complex. We may lean towards private or public worship. Understanding their unique benefits helps us grow and find fulfillment.

Unveiling the Intimacy of Private Worship

Private worship is a special time for people to connect deeply with God. It’s a quiet space where they can pray, meditate, or think without distractions. This alone time helps them explore their soul and get guidance that fits their spiritual path.

Embracing the Power of Communal Worship

Public worship is more than just personal. It brings people together, creating a sense of unity. Here, they can grow spiritually and support each other.

Navigating the Challenges of Private Worship

Private worship is intimate but comes with its own hurdles. It can be hard to stay disciplined and consistent. The lack of community support can make it tough to deal with doubts or hard times.

Overcoming the Obstacles of Public Worship

Public worship also has its challenges. It can make people feel anxious or lead to disagreements. Finding a balance between personal needs and community harmony is key. Sometimes, the focus on schedules and expectations can overshadow the spiritual aspect.

Striking a Balance: Integrating Private and Public Worship

Choosing between private and public worship isn’t about which is better. It’s about finding a balance that works for everyone. A mix of both can create a rich spiritual life that meets individual needs and fosters community.

Discovering the Synergy of Private and Public Worship

When private and public worship come together, they create a powerful synergy. Private devotion adds depth to public worship, while community support strengthens individual practices. This balance leads to a fulfilling spiritual journey for both the individual and the community.

Embracing the Uniqueness of Your Spiritual Path

The decision between private and public worship is personal. People should explore what works best for them. By embracing diversity and the insights from both, they can start a transformative journey of self-discovery and connection with the divine.

Navigating the Unique Challenges of Private and Public Worship

Private and public worship each have their own benefits and challenges. Private worship offers deep reflection and personal connection with God. Public worship, on the other hand, brings community, shared traditions, and learning from others.

Finding the right balance between private and public worship is key. Each approach has its value, and recognizing this can enrich one’s spiritual journey.

Lamentations 3:25-26 –
“The Lord is good to those who wait for Him, to the soul who seeks Him. It is good that one should wait quietly for the salvation of the Lord.”
→ This verse emphasizes the benefits of solitude in worship, where patience and seeking God bring spiritual rewards.

The Spiritual Benefits of Private Worship

Private worship is a quiet place for the soul, away from distractions and expectations. It’s a time for deep thinking, prayer, and exploring spirituality. Here, people can really understand their beliefs, face doubts, and connect deeply with the divine.

Private worship lets believers feel close to the sacred, sharing their true thoughts and feelings. This can help them understand their faith better, find purpose, and awaken spiritually.

Communal Worship: Enhancing Spiritual Growth

But, public worship is also important. Being with others can give a sense of belonging, support, and shared goals. This can really help grow spiritually.

In public worship, people can learn from others, see faith in new ways, and be inspired. Shared rituals and moments of reverence can strengthen connections with the divine and others.

Public worship also offers chances to serve, lead, and grow personally. Activities like volunteering can deepen spiritual understanding and commitment.

Balancing Private and Public Worship for Optimal Spirituality

Finding the right mix of private and public worship is key for spiritual growth. Each has its own strengths, and combining them can enrich spiritual life.

By mixing private devotion with communal worship, individuals can enjoy the best of both. This might mean setting aside time for personal prayer and joining in religious services or events.

The Role of Tradition and Ritual in Public and Private Worship

Traditions and rituals are important in both private and public worship. In public worship, they connect us to a long spiritual history. In private worship, they add meaning and purpose to our practice.

Using personal rituals in private worship can deepen our connection with the divine. It can also help us understand our faith better.

Navigating the Unique Challenges of Private and Public Worship

Private and public worship each have their own challenges. Private worship can be hard to stay disciplined, manage distractions, or feel isolated. Public worship can feel limited by social expectations or overwhelming in group settings.

Finding the right balance between personal needs and community obligations is a continuous challenge. It requires being open, adaptable, and committed to spiritual growth.

In the end, the choice between private and public worship depends on the individual. The important thing is to keep seeking spiritual fulfillment, no matter the path.
